As the operation proceeds, fines from the processing plant will be used to provide a substitute <br />topsoil on all previously disturbed and unreclaimed azeas. This amount will be no less than 2-3 <br />inches. When virgin azeas aze mined, all topsoil will be stripped and either immediately replaced <br />on the previous cuts in reclamation or will be stored in topsoil stockpiles which will be immedi- <br />ately stabilized with vegetation and will later be used in reclamation of the site. <br />At the end of the mining life, the following equipment will be dismantled and hauled off site: <br />• processing plant <br />• all fuel tanks <br />• shop building <br />• piping, portable conveyors, pumps, etc. <br />• camp trailers <br />The power poles will remain for the post-mining land use. The smoothing of the fmal cut lake, <br />the sediment pond azea and the processing area will then take place, and all remaining disturbed <br />azeas will be topsoiled. <br />It is expected that the following acreage will require smoothing at the end of the mine life: <br />- 8.5 acres of processing azea (Assume 15,000 cy) <br />- 5.5 acres azound final pit lake (Assume 26,000 cy} <br />- 1.5 acres miscellaneous disturbance in tank storage azea, etc. (Assume 4,000 cy) <br />- 2.5 acres azound Pond #2 area and fill Pond #2 (5,800 cy) <br />- 6001ineaz feet of 8' high berm along Highway 9, spread over 2.0 acres, (2,840 cy) <br />Total azea to be smoothed or graded: 20.0 acres. The total volume to be moved in smoothing <br />(grading) is 53,640 cy. <br />It is expected that all of the azea smoothed will be topsoiled in addition to the camp azea of 3.4 <br />acres, therefore, the total to be topsoiled is 23.4 acres.
